Encyclopedia > Tarland

Tarland is town in Aberdeenshire, Scotland and is located five miles northwest of Aboyne, and 30 miles west of Aberdeen.


Tarland is also home to the Culsh Earth House, a Iron Age below-ground dwelling that otherwise known as a Souterrain. Souterrains were used to store food and the Culsh Earth House probably served as a community cellar.


Tarland is also home to the Tomnaverie Stone Circle a 4000-year-old recumbent stone circle that was recently restored with the aid donation from the MacRobert Trust who owns the land and is in the care of Historic Scotland. It can be located just south of Tarland.
